Files
yakpanel-core/YakPanel/static/vite/js/config-legacy-CcdNKe-l.js

2 lines
4.2 KiB
JavaScript
Raw Normal View History

2026-04-07 02:04:22 +05:30
System.register(["./index.vue_vue_type_script_setup_true_lang-legacy-IFFYkvEY.js?v=1773287522785","./index-legacy-DQdImDha.js?v=1773287522785","./data-legacy-B9xdUIE5.js?v=1773287522785","./useTableColumns-legacy-DP6ypvsQ.js?v=1773287522785","./useTableData-legacy-3kc3lnk4.js?v=1773287522785","./setting-legacy-DG9cBT-a.js?v=1773287522785","./index-legacy-DgZ0-E4f.js?v=1773287522785","./index.vue_vue_type_script_setup_true_lang-legacy-LjZ-8uGn.js?v=1773287522785","./vue-core-legacy-Cn1vuJ3s.js?v=1773287522785","./naive-ui-legacy-BW82sq8q.js?v=1773287522785","./prismjs-legacy-BN0FEcG9.js?v=1773287522785","./index-legacy-hh1mlQOF.js?v=1773287522785","./copy-legacy-CoXPjkKf.js?v=1773287522785","./index.vue_vue_type_script_setup_true_lang-legacy-B9P08_gB.js?v=1773287522785","./index-legacy-BFkuWVH1.js?v=1773287522785"],(function(e,t){"use strict";var l,a,n,i,c,s,u,r,o,d,f,y,g,p,_,m,v,x,b,w,j,h,S,q,W,k,E,$,U;return{setters:[e=>{l=e._},e=>{a=e.i,n=e.p},e=>{i=e.g},e=>{c=e.u},e=>{s=e.u},e=>{u=e.k,r=e.l,o=e.n,d=e.g},e=>{f=e._},e=>{y=e._},e=>{g=e.k,p=e.R,_=e.r,m=e.e,v=e.$,x=e.Z,b=e.a0,w=e.a9,j=e._,h=e.S,S=e.aa,q=e.N,W=e.j},e=>{k=e.a1,E=e.b,$=e._,U=e.B},null,null,null,null,null],execute:function(){const t={class:"p-20px"},B={class:"w-220px"},C={class:"ml-8px text-desc"},P={class:"w-220px mr-8px"},R={class:"text-desc"},L={class:"w-220px mr-8px"},T={class:"text-desc"},D=g({__name:"form",props:{isEdit:{type:Boolean,default:!1},row:{}},emits:["refresh"],setup(e,{expose:l,emit:a}){const n=e,i=a,{t:c}=p(),s=_(null),o=m({url:"",frequency:30,cycle:60}),d={url:{trigger:["blur","input"],validator:()=>""!==o.url.trim()||new Error(c("Waf.Setting.config_55"))},frequency:{trigger:["blur","input"],validator:()=>!!o.frequency||new Error(c("Waf.Setting.config_56"))},cycle:{trigger:["blur","input"],validator:()=>!!o.cycle||new Error(c("Waf.Setting.config_57"))}};return(()=>{const{row:e,isEdit:t}=n;t&&e&&(o.url=e.url,o.frequency=e.frequency,o.cycle=e.cycle)})(),l({onConfirm:async()=>{await(s.value?.validate()),n.isEdit?await u(q(o)):await r(q(o)),i("refresh")}}),(e,l)=>{const a=E,n=k,i=$,c=y,u=f;return v(),x("div",t,[b(c,{ref_key:"formRef",ref:s,model:h(o),rules:d},{default:w((()=>[b(n,{label:"URL",path:"url"},{default:w((()=>[j("div",B,[b(a,{value:h(o).url,"onUpdate:value":l[0]||(l[0]=e=>h(o).url=e),placeholder:"/index.php"},null,8,["value"])]),j("span",C,S(e.$t("Waf.Setting.config_51")),1)])),_:1}),b(n,{label:e.$t("Waf.Setting.config_48"),path:"frequency"},{default:w((()=>[j("div",P,[b(i,{value:h(o).frequency,"onUpdate:value":l[1]||(l[1]=e=>h(o).frequency=e),min:1,"show-button":!1},null,8,["value"])]),j("span",R,S(e.$t("Public.Unit.Time",h(o).frequency)),1)])),_:1},8,["label"]),b(n,{label:e.$t("Waf.Setting.config_49"),path:"cycle"},{default:w((()=>[j("div",L,[b(i,{value:h(o).cycle,"onUpdate:value":l[2]||(l[2]=e=>h(o).cycle=e),min:1,"show-button":!1},null,8,["value"])]),j("span",T,S(e.$t("Public.Unit.Second",h(o).cycle)),1)])),_:1},8,["label"])])),_:1},8,["model"]),b(u,{class:"mt-12px"},{default:w((()=>[j("li",null,S(e.$t("Waf.Setting.config_54")),1)])),_:1})])}}}),Z={class:"p-20px"},A={class:"flex mb-16px"};e("default",g({__name:"config",setup(e){const{t:t}=p(),u=e=>{n({title:e.title,width:570,footer:!0,data:{...e.data,onRefresh:()=>{_()}},component:D})},r=async()=>{u({title:t("Waf.Setting.config_46"),data:{isEdit:!1}})},{table:f,columns:y,setLoading:g}=s([{key:"url",title:"URL",ellipsis:{tooltip:!0}},{key:"frequency",title:t("Waf.Setting.config_48"),width:100,ellipsis:{tooltip:!0}},{key:"cycle",title:t("Waf.Setting.config_49"),width:120,ellipsis:{tooltip:!0},render:e=>t("Waf.Setting.config_50",[e.cycle])},c({width:100,options:e=>[{label:t("Public.Btn.Edit"),onClick:async()=>{(async e=>{u({title:t("Waf.Setting.config_47"),data:{row:e,isEdit:!0}})})(e)}},{label:t("Public.Btn.Del"),onClick:async()=>{await o({url:e.url}),_()}}]})]),_=async()=>{try{g(!0);const{message:e}=await d();a(e)&&(f.data=Object.entries(e.cc_uri_frequency).map((([e,t])=>({url:e,frequency:i(t.frequency),cycle:i(t.cycle)}))))}finally{g(!1)}};return _(),(e,t)=>{const a=U,n=l;return